Musnad al-Bazzar is a book containing Prophetic hadiths compiled by the hadith master Abu Bakr al-Bazzar (d. 292 AH). It is distinguished as a highly regarded collection of hadiths and contains many hadiths not found in the six major hadith collections. Its importance lies in its valuable insights and the fact that its author was a master hadith scholar. It also presents some hadith principles and explains the defects in hadiths.
It contains 10,409 hadiths (according to the Comprehensive Library) and includes both authentic and weak narrations. It is unique in mentioning many hadiths not found in other books.
